What are the Top Airports in Hyderabad?

Rajiv Gandhi International Airport (HYD), located in Shamshabad, (15 miles south of the city), is the main center for commercial aviation in Hyderabad. The airport is run by GMR Hyderabad International Airport Ltd. It was launched in March 2008 as a replacement of Begumpet Airport.

What is the Best Time to Visit Hyderabad?

The winter season in Hyderabad starts from October and continues up-till February. The average temperature during this time ranges between 84°F to 57°F (29°C to 14°C). These months offer the best window for outdoor activities in Hyderabad as the sun overhead is not too harsh and the weather is mostly pleasant, making it ideal for tourist activities, monument visits and city tours.

What are the Top Places to Visit in Hyderabad?

1. Golconda Fort

Located in the west part of the city, this magnificent fortress is not just a significant tourist spot, but also an architectural marvel of its time. Constructed on a granite hill, this fort has seen the rise and fall of numerous other dynasties that have ruled over the region throughout history.

2. Charminar

The most iconic landmark of the city was built by Muhammad Quli Qutb Shai in 1591AD. It stands on the banks of the Musi River and was once marked as the center of the city. Surrounded by the Makkah Masjid and the Laad Bazaar, this architectural marvel is constructed in Indo-Islamic style and has four gateways.

3. Hussain Sagar Lake

If you are thinking about a calm and quiet evening in Hyderabad, plan a visit to Hussain Sagar Lake. Built by Hazrat Hussain Shah Wali in 1562, it once served as the primary water source of the city and now has become an important tourist spot as well as a major sailing destination in India.

4. Salar Jung Museum

With over 30 galleries stocked full with art pieces and historical memorabilia, Salar Jung Museum lets you dive deep into the heritage of this part of India and explore the amazing art and culture that blossomed here.

What are the Top Restaurants to Eat in Hyderabad?

1. Karachi Bakery

An astounding history of six decades and still in the game, Karachi Bakery has emerged as the “True Image of Hyderabadi Baking”. With an unmatched reputation and an elusive combination of trends and traditions, they offer a wide collection of delicious baked goods and confectionaries to delight the senses of all age-group and people from diverse walks of life.

2. Paradise

Paradise is famous for its ridiculously good biryanis, quoted as the best in town by general accord. The main branch is located in Secunderabad and has five different dining areas including a rooftop restaurant where you can enjoy a delicious Hyderabadi meal.

3. Shah Ghouse Café

Located near the Charminar, this café is very popular for the Haleem they offer during the Ramadan days. Shah Ghouse also serves the best Irani chai found in the city which is a hard niche to maintain in itself. The restaurant owners claim that the flavor of its Irani chai has not changed in the last 50 years.

4. Gokul Chaat

The mouth-watering chaat and spicy street food here at Gokul will make you drool! Their bhel puri is one of the tastiest in town and their papdi chaat and samosa ragda are simply magnificent. The place got burnt down once in a bomb blast, but it did not stop them from making a successful come-back with a bang.

What are the Top Shopping Options in Hyderabad?

1. Koti Sultan Bazar

In existence for more than 200 years, this place is famous for offering the latest fashion clothing at reasonable rates. From silver junk jewelry to rare art pieces, stylish Indian attires to western dresses, this place offers pretty much everything that a fashion-conscious female can ask for.

2. Laad Bazar

Situated towards the west of Charminar, Laad Bazar is paradise for those looking to buy designer bangles from Hyderabad. It happens to be one of the oldest markets in town and is also popular for silverware, silk sarees, antique items, khara dupattas, fabrics, perfumes, and spices

3. Shilparamam

Located in Hitech City, this straggled art and crafts village highlights and retails the clothes and fabrics from all over India, making it a one of a kind destination for shopaholics. Apart from shopping, the village also has museums as well as a recreational area where you can relax and have a good time after you are done with your shopping adventure.

4. Char Minar Bazaar

In the evocative old city that has recently been mixed with a pinch of modernism, the Char Minar bazar stands out due to its rustic charms and old-style shops. The market is famous worldwide for its pearls, particularly the Basra Pearl that is embellished with silver and gold.
